World | Aung San Suu Kyi Protesters Worldwide Mark Suu Kyi's Birthday Burmese activist remains on trial By Jason Farago Posted Jun 19, 2009 5:33 AM CDT Copied Burmese nationals in Delhi hold Aung San Suu Kyi's photograph as they participate in a demonstration to demand her immediate release from prison on her 64th birthday, Friday, June 19, 2009. (AP Photo/Manish Swarup) Activists worldwide are marking the 64th birthday of Aung San Suu Kyi, the Burmese democracy activist who remains on trial for breaking the terms of her house arrest. The EU today called for her "unconditional release," and a group of celebrities ranging from Salman Rushdie to Julia Roberts has signed a petition demanding she be freed. The Nobel laureate and prime minister-elect is being held in a notorious political prison. Read These Next Hollywood legend Robert Redford has died.
